With all due respect to members of real recovery programs:

I'll make this brief.  I got back into trad 1 year ago this month after being away for 20+ years. During that time I got married twice, played around with Harleys (all gone) and guns (mostly all gone)and classic cars (thankfully all gone) as hobbies, got a degree, found the Lord, had some kids, quit smoking, and gained 20 pounds.

Last summer I bought a bow, a nice used Martin Hunter.  "It's not that big a deal", I told my wife.  "I'll just goof around in the back yard with it.  I'll be able to teach archery better to the Cub Scouts".

Fast forward 12 months:  The Hunter is gone, are are 22 others that came and went - bought, sold, traded, or given away.  They range from an almost perfect Blacktail to a cracked and dirty Ben Pearson Super Jet.  In addition to that, there are 13 in my office at home with me, 10 for me and 3 for the kids.  Do the math, I have a 3 bow a month habit.

Do I need to go to a meeting?

what you have is the pursuit of becoming a great archer.when you start hitting real well our brain automatically tells us"i might shoot better with another type bow".we then begin to see all the good quality bows on this site and we get hooked in the pursuit of the best bow for us.when you attend some quality shoots you try them out and,yes some do shoot better we think than what we own.if we can ever learn to practice well and learn with what we have then you can pick up just about any bow and enjoy watching the arrow leave the shelf.nothing wrong with more than 1 bow but when you get in the woods you only take your "go to bow".with that said,try and get acquainted with what you have and the more this is true for you you will enjoy it all the more.

In traditional archery I really don't know how else you can go. It's not like you can walk into a trad. archery shop and try out 5 or 6 bows like you can for compounds. A lot of us buy and sell bows to try out...some we keep, others we sell...and on and on it goes!
